The authorities of the Belgorod region have prepared a risk map for a number of areas in the region's agriculture for the next year. According to the press service of the Kremlin, the governor of the region, Vyacheslav Gladkov, spoke about this at a meeting with President Vladimir Putin.

He explained that this measure should help improve the agricultural and food security of the country. Important issues that the Governor called for attention were genetics and breeding (both crop and livestock), as well as a lack of vitamins for animals and problems with the supply of software. The HEAD of the region specified that a separate such “map” would be created for each of the risks.

Gladkov also backed up the region's contribution to the country's food security with figures. He recalled that the region produces more than eight percent of SUGAR, 14 percent of poultry MEAT, 15 percent of compound feed, and 20 percent of pork in the country. At the same time, the region leads the country in terms of agricultural production per capita or per hectare of arable land and ranks third in terms of total volume. He also spoke about the results of grain harvesting. In total, according to him, one million tons of grains and legumes were harvested this year, and at least 3.5 million tons are planned (200,000 tons more than a year earlier). The yield increased from 43 last year to 55 centners per hectare. In addition, the governor thanked the Ministry of Agriculture for the assistance provided. He reminded that thanks to lending to agricultural enterprises, it was possible to carry out spring field work without problems even in the face of problems with the supply of seeds, feed additives and vitamins. With the autumn work, according to him, no problems are expected.
